**Step 3 — Key Ceremony: Socketry Reconnect Fix**

Before re-signing the Socketry gateway certificates (rotated as part of the websocket reconnect bug remediation), the security reviewer must confirm the old key is revoked and the revocation is published. Once confirmed, initial the ceremony record. The signing terminal will then request the ceremony recovery passphrase, provided directly below.

unlock words, fawig-bagef: olidor-holir-istox-holath-tamys-quenion-giliel

Build provenance — Queuemaster autoscaler: Every deploy of the queue-depth autoscaler at Fernvale Systems is traceable to a signed artifact produced by the Ledgerline pipeline. As a contractor, never deploy from a local build; provenance checks will reject unsigned images and page the platform team. To confirm what's running in an environment, compare the manifest digest against the pipeline record. The token identifying the currently attested production build appears below.

session token of kahag-bawip = htk6_729d08

Q3 Planning Note — Winding Down the Torvel Line

Branch managers: heads up that the Torvel range is being retired over the next two quarters. Stop reordering now, clear remaining stock with the agreed markdowns, and steer customers toward the Ashgrove replacements. Staff talking points arrive next week from Priya at head office. There's one confidential item you'll want to see below.

management briefing: Headcount on the Belix team goes from 60 to 93 by the end of November. Gross margin on Belix came in at 23 percent against a plan of 47 percent.